An on-premises business phone system runs on a server at your premises or on servers under your control. It can still use modern IP technology for external calls.

When an on-premises system can make sense
It may suit organisations that want greater control over their phone system, have particular resilience or integration requirements, or want to retain more of their existing setup rather than depend entirely on a third-party hosted platform.
Operationally relevant use cases
It may be particularly relevant where reliable internal calling is important, including hospitality businesses, larger retail premises, shop-front businesses with associated warehouse space and warehouse operations.
More control, with more responsibility
Trade-offs
Hardware, software updates, maintenance, backups, power, network readiness and resilience must all be considered. Additional costs may arise for maintenance, software assurance, engineer visits, upgrades and support services.
Potential benefits
The system can be designed around the organisation's operating requirements rather than a standard hosted-service configuration. Depending on the design, this may provide greater control over settings, equipment, integrations and resilience arrangements.

Integrations and existing equipment
Supported applications may extend the phone system with Microsoft Teams integration, mobile and browser-based calling, CRM or ERP integration, call recording, wallboards and other operational tools. Each integration must be checked against the customer's systems, versions, licences and requirements.
Existing numbers, handsets and legacy line-connected services, including lift alarm lines, telecare, warden call systems, personal triggers, monitoring services, alarm signalling and older fax equipment, should be reviewed before migration. Specialist services such as BT Redcare or equivalents must not be assumed to work over a replacement voice service.

Emergency calling
Business telephony services may depend on mains power, internet connectivity, network equipment and correctly configured telephone services.
Calls to 999 and 112 should be available from appropriately configured services, but emergency-calling behaviour can vary depending on the telephone system, provider, device and location.
If phones, applications or users move between sites or are used remotely, the location information associated with an emergency call may not reflect the caller’s actual location. Callers should therefore clearly state their location and provide a reliable callback number.
Customers should keep site and service-location information up to date and consider how emergency calls will be made during a power, internet or equipment failure.
